所谓的视图查询就是将一个或多个表的数据整合到一个视图中(通俗的理解就是一个表), 可能在查询数据的时候会遇到这种情况, 一次性将多个表中的数据进行查询,而且表与表之间没有任何联系、没有能够连接的条件,但是这时候需要做分页, 这里有多种做分页的办法, 比如 使用PHP分页函数 array_slice , 还有就是使用mysql的视图查询, 这种视图做法就是将所有的数据整合到一个表中, 一个表就好做分页之类的操作, 这里就简单介绍这些, 其它细致的东西查看手册。 直接来点实际的。
首先创建一个视图 create view 视图的名字 as 所需要查询的表 (举个例子:select id,name from user),这就是一张表,使用一些关键字来连接表之间的关系 , 比如 union left join 之类的, 然后在 添加表, 这样一个视图就创建好了。
打开看一下,说白了就是一张表。